Explain the fact of Molecular Biology upon which the DNA fingerprint is based?
Expert
DNA fingerprint, method of the individual identification utilizing the DNA, is based upon the fact that DNA of each individual consists of the nucleotide sequences which is exclusive to each individual. Though the normal individuals of same species have same genes within their chromosomes, every individual has several alleles and even in the inactive portions of chromosomes there are variations in the nucleotide sequences among the individuals.
